Join the Drawing Office team at Dungeness Power Station, working a four-day week (Monday to Thursday, 7:25–17:00) supporting a range of mechanical and electrical engineering projects across site.

Using AutoCAD and existing drawing records, you'll create new drawings, update existing designs, and help engineers maintain accurate information for ongoing maintenance, modifications, and future site projects. You'll see your work used in practice, working closely with engineers and project teams to support real changes across the plant.

The role offers a mix of office-based CAD work and occasional site visits, giving you the chance to see the equipment and systems behind the drawings. You'll join a collaborative team where your contribution is visible, valued, and directly supports the successful delivery of engineering work.

What will you be doing:

You'll create new engineering drawings and update existing mechanical and electrical drawings using AutoCAD, helping to support maintenance activities, engineering modifications, and future site projects.

Working closely with engineers and other departments, you'll ensure drawings remain accurate, up to date, and readily available when needed. You'll also carry out occasional site surveys to verify information and support drawing updates.

  • Create, update and amend engineering drawings using AutoCAD
  • Maintain drawing revisions and ensure version control is followed
  • Carry out occasional site surveys and inspections to support drawing changes
  • Work closely with engineers and project teams to provide drawing support across a range of site activities

You'll do all this within a 37-hour working week condensed into four days (Monday to Thursday), giving you every Friday off.

Who are we looking for:

You'll have experience producing and updating engineering drawings and be comfortable working with CAD software, ideally AutoCAD. We're open to candidates from a range of engineering environments, including manufacturing, rail, utilities, defence, and other industrial sectors.

Success in this role comes from being methodical, organised, and able to communicate effectively with engineers and colleagues across the site. A practical mindset and the ability to understand how drawings relate to real-world equipment and systems will help you thrive. While most of the work is currently undertaken using 2D AutoCAD, the team is gradually increasing its use of 3D modelling, making this a great opportunity for someone who is interested in developing their skills in this area.
  • Qualified to NQF Level 3 (or equivalent) with CAD training
  • Experience creating and updating engineering drawings using CAD software, ideally AutoCAD. 3D CAD software would be desirable, but not essential
  • Exposure to mechanical drawings, with some understanding of electrical drawings and schematics
  • Strong attention to detail, organisation skills, and the ability to communicate effectively with a range of stakeholders
